Okra Seed Certification Standards
Louisiana Administrative Code
Louisiana Administrative Code
A. Field Standards Factor | Foundation | Registered | Certified *Land Requirement | 1 yr. | 1 yr. | 1 yr. Isolation | 1,320 ft. | 1,320 ft. | 825 ft. Other Varieties | None | None | 1 per 1,250 Plants Off-Type Plants | None | 1.25% | 1.25% *Requirement can be waived if previous crop was grown from certified seed of the same variety. B. Seed Standards Factor | Foundation | Registered | Certified Pure Seed | 98.00% | 98.00% | 98.00% Inert Matter | 2.00% | 2.00% | 2.00% Other Varieties | None | None | None Other Crops | None | 5 seed/lb. | 10 seed/lb. Noxious Weeds | None | None | None Other Weeds | 5 seed/lb. | 5 seed/lb. | 5 seed/lb. Germination | 75.00% | 75.00% | 75.00% AUTHORITY NOTE: Promulgated in accordance with R.S. 3:1433. HISTORICAL NOTE: Promulgated by the Department of Agriculture, Seed Commission, LR 8:575 (November l982), amended LR 9:200 (April l983), LR 10:737 (October 1984), amended by the Department of Agriculture and Forestry, Office of Agricultural and Environmental Sciences, Seed Commission, LR 12:825 (December l986), LR 15:613 (August 1989), repromulgated by the Department of Agriculture and Forestry, Office of Agricultural and Environmental Sciences, Agricultural Chemistry and Seed Commission, LR 39:2731 (October 2013).
